Abstract

637,888. Flexible supports for bearings. BENDIX AVIATION CORPORATION. Nov. 13, 1947, No. 30194. Convention date, Dec. 6, 1946. [Class 12 (i)] [Also in Group XXIV] A flexible mounting for an anti-friction bearing comprises a band-like element of rubber or like material positioned in a cylindrical gap between one race member of the bearing and an associated member, the band telescopically fitting one of said members and having axiallyspaced ridges engaging the other of said members and also having at least one radial flange axially embracing one of the said members. As shown, a rubber band 106, Fig. 6, fits the outer bearing race ring 104 and has ridges 110 engaging a bearing housing 98 under compression. A flange 120 on the band 106 engages one face of the ring 104 and a second flange 144 engages the opposite face of the ring 104 and closes the bearing. Alternatively, a pair of flanges 120 may embrace the ends of the housing 98. In a modification, the band 106, Fig. 11, is located between the inner race ring 96 and the supporting shaft 152. One flange 120 engages one end of the race ring 96 and a second flange 120 engages a groove 156 in the ring 96. The second flange 120 may be replaced by a flange engaging the other end face of the ring 96. In another modification the band 106 telescopes over an enlarged shaft portion. The invention may be used between the motor and an epicyclic reduction gearing of an engine starter.
